About Yasmin Wadia

Yasmin Wadia is a scholar working on Surgery, Urology and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, having authored 23 papers that have together received 313 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Mechanical Circulatory Support Devices (7 papers), Cardiac Structural Anomalies and Repair (6 papers) and Tissue Engineering and Regenerative Medicine (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Emergency Medicine (65 citations), Surgery (258 citations) and Biomedical Engineering (175 citations). Yasmin Wadia has collaborated with scholars based in United States and Mongolia. Frequent co-authors include O.H. Frazier, Kenton W. Gregory, Timothy J. Myers, Reynolds M. Delgado, Igor D. Gregorič, Monica T. Hinds, Biswajit Kar, Matthew T. Harting, O.H. Frazier and Jonathan B. Freund.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American College of Cardiology, The Journal of Urology and The Journal of Heart and Lung Transplantation.
